
The top scorer for French Ligue 2 side Bordeaux has played down reports linking him with a move away from the club in the summer transfer window after a fine run in front of goal.
Maja who has one cap for Nigeria is leaking Bordeaux’s charge back into the top division of French football with 16 goals and five assists in 33 matches, largely why they occupy the final spot for automatic qualification which is 2nd, three points ahead of third places Metz.
His contract will run out in the summer but it carries a clause which says his deal with automatically be extended by one year if the team gains promotion back to Ligue 1. Asked about his future he replied thus: “My goal is to go to Ligue 1 and after that, we will see what will happen”,he replied.
While admitting that this season is his best since his move to the French side, the 24 year old said there is still a lot to play for this season and he has his sights on doing even better in the remaining games of the season.
“It’s the most consistent season, the best since I’ve been in Bordeaux. I play my football, we play well and we win matches, so I hope we will continue”. It’s a good season, we’re in a good place. We try to take three points in each game to go to the end.
